Ministry of Fisheries to make presentation to Blenheim students for fishing invention

29 October 2008

The Ministry of Fisheries is making a special presentation on Thursday 30th October to two Blenheim students for their invention of the Fishaway device which protects blue cod from shags while being returned to the water.

Inshore Fisheries Manager Scott Williamson will be making a presentation of Certificates of Achievement to Portia Barcello and Anna Jones, both 12, of year 7 in Bohally Intermediate School in Blenheim.

“I’m delighted on behalf of the Ministry of Fisheries to make this special presentation to Portia and Anna in recognising their wonderful achievement of inventing Fishaway”, said Scott Williamson of the Ministry of Fisheries, “It will be a great help to fishers in protecting blue cod from shags when they are returning them to the water, and is a valuable tool to assist in conserving and regenerating our blue cod stocks for current and future generations of fishers”

Fishaway is a foldable waterproof tube which enables fishers to put blue cod back into the water without attracting shags, which can attack blue cod when fishers return them back into the water.
